Love the honest food reviews! On the Trang A boat trip, do you still see the rice fields and limestone mountains like the Tam Coc boats? Or is the scenery very different? Many thanks
@T.A-Aviation9 ай бұрын
Thanks! The scenery is much different, on Trang An is mostly caves and limestone mountains, it also depends on the route you take

Great video! Do you know if you can rent the whole boat yourself and take the ride to the temples but not go thru any caves? My wife is a bit claustrophobic. Thanks
@T.A-Aviation11 ай бұрын
@johnnythefox9407 thanks☺️ Yes at Trang An you can rent the whole boat, you have to buy 4 tickets instead of 2. I’m pretty sure that you also can customize your own route🇻🇳
